WCQ Preview: Spain vs Sweden – key stats, H2H, line-ups, prediction

Alvaro Morata-Spain

Spain will host Sweden in the Group B clash of World Cup Qualifiers on Sunday.

Venue: La Cartuja

Key Statistics

  • Spain sit at the top of Group B with 16 points, a point ahead of Sweden.
  • La Roja have been winless in their previous two meetings against the Swede, with the latter winning the reverse fixture in September.
  • Jordi Alba has provided 4 assists in the World Cup Qualifiers, the most by a Spaniard and fourth overall in the competition.
  • Luis Enrique’s men have won all of their last three games in the Qualifiers whilst Sweden have managed only 2 wins in their last four outings.

Head to Head record

Spain have beaten Sweden six times out of 16 games, with the latter side managing only 4 victories. Six games have ended in a draw.

Recent form

Spain: W W W L W

Sweden: W L W W L

Spain

Spain recovered from their Nations League final disappointment with a victory over Greece days ago.

Despite playing an impressive attacking football, Luis Enrique’s side ended up short in both Euro 2020 and the Nations League.

Now, La Roja will be looking for another three points against Sweden, which would get them closer to World Cup Qualification.

Barcelona’s young midfielder Gavi, who played against Greece, is doubtful for Sunday’s game against the Swedish side due to injury.

Sweden

Sweden are coming on the back of a shocking 2-0 defeat against Georgia, which also marred Zlatan Ibrahimovic’s return to the national team.

However, Sweden have given Luis Enrique’s side tough times in their last few outings and they will look to halt the latter’s winning run in Qualifiers.

The Swedish side will expect the fearsome duo of Alexander Isak and Zlatan to click against Spain.
